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

Studies the shop drawings and specifications and understands the reflected ceiling plans. Raises Request for Information (RFI) for clarification purposes. Incorporates MEP drawing revisions and changes into the construction activities / program. Notifies any variation / claim as applicable. Reviews MEP contactors’ submissions including shop drawings, material submittal etc. Follows the progress of MEP contractor and supervise the subcontractor’s work for technical, quality, safety and progress. Coordinates with consultant, client, government authorities etc. Follows up on approvals and NOCs. Ensures on time delivery of MEP materials and equipment, especially long lead items Arranges MEP clearance for civil works. Certifies MEP contractor’s invoices and authorizes issuance to employer Reviews all correspondence from MEP contractor and verifies their claims. Prepares response to the claim and contractual letters Manages testing & Commissioning. Ensures project is handed over as per the project requirements, snagging, de-snagging, cleaning etc. for MEP works. Manages the submission of MEP project closeout documents; as-built drawings, O&M Manuals, commissioning reports, spares etc. Ensures the safety and welfare of the workforce and proper material storage (MEP)
